Royal Editor Russell Myers Opines: “Harry Really Hasn’t Figured Out What He Wants to Do with His Future Yet”

In a recent discussion, royal editor Russell Myers shared his insights on Prince Harry’s uncertain future following his departure from the British Royal Family. According to Myers, Prince Harry appears to be struggling to find a clear direction for his life after stepping back from his royal duties alongside his wife, Meghan Markle.

Myers’ commentary sheds light on the complexities and challenges that Prince Harry faces as he navigates his new life in the United States. “Harry really hasn’t figured out what he wants to do with his future yet,” Myers stated, emphasizing the ongoing struggle the Duke of Sussex seems to be experiencing. The decision to leave the Royal Family, a significant and unprecedented move, has undoubtedly left Prince Harry in a state of flux.

Following Meghan Markle out of the Royal Family, Prince Harry has found himself amidst a whirlwind of public scrutiny, personal revelations, and media controversies. Myers suggested that Harry’s departure has led him into a chaotic environment, far removed from the structured and predictable life within the royal institution. “He’s lost in the chaos,” Myers remarked, highlighting the stark contrast between Harry’s previous life of royal duties and his current situation.

Since relocating to California, Prince Harry and Meghan have been involved in various ventures, including launching their Archewell Foundation, producing content for Netflix and Spotify, and participating in numerous public engagements and interviews. Despite these endeavors, Myers believes that Harry still lacks a clear vision for his long-term future. The transition from a life of royal service to one of private enterprise and public advocacy has been anything but smooth.

The couple’s high-profile interviews and media appearances, particularly their explosive interview with Oprah Winfrey, have only added to the tumultuous nature of their new life. These public disclosures have deepened the rift between Prince Harry and the rest of the Royal Family, further complicating his journey towards a stable and defined future.

Myers pointed out that the absence of a well-defined role or mission might be contributing to Prince Harry’s sense of disorientation. While Meghan appears to have adapted more swiftly to their new lifestyle, utilizing her previous experience in the entertainment industry and advocacy work, Harry seems to be grappling with his identity outside the royal framework.

The public and media have closely followed every step of Prince Harry’s journey, often speculating on his next moves and potential career paths. However, Myers emphasized that the Duke of Sussex needs time to find his footing and carve out a path that aligns with his values and aspirations.

As Prince Harry continues to adjust to his new life in America, it remains to be seen how he will define his future and whether he will find a sense of purpose and direction. Myers’ insights underscore the challenges that come with leaving behind a life of royal duty and the ongoing quest for identity and fulfillment in a vastly different world.
